The import volume of hand-operated wrenches with adjustable jaws to India is projected to grow steadily from 2024 to 2028. In 2023, the actual import volume was approximately 670 thousand kilograms. The forecast anticipates a gradual increase: 1.73% in 2025, 1.67% in 2026, 1.61% in 2027, and 1.55% in 2028.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the forecasted five-year period reflects a consistent growth trend at around 1.65% per year.
